banded
/ˈbændɪd/
adjective
- Marked with stripes or bands of color.
- The banded snake had alternating rings of black and yellow.
- The mineral showed a beautiful banded pattern of red and gray layers.
- She chose a banded sweater with horizontal stripes of blue and white.
- Having a band or bands attached, especially for identification or grouping.
- The banded penguins were easier to spot among the colony.
- The banded birds were tracked by scientists during their migration.
- All the banded packages were set aside for the special delivery.
